Automatic Transmission DTCS

DTC IDENTIFICATION CHART

DTC Description Action
DTC P0562: SYSTEM VOLTAGE LOW System Voltage Low
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control. Possible P, R and N also possible.
  • Power supply cut off to the EDS valve.
DTC P0563: SYSTEM VOLTAGE HIGH System Voltage High
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control. Possible P, R and N also possible.
  • Power supply cut off to the EDS valve.
DTC P0601: INTERNAL CONTROL MODULE MEMORY CHECKSUM ERROR Internal Control Module Memory Checksum Error
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control. Possible P, R and N also possible.
  • Power supply cut off to the EDS valve.
DTC P0603: INTERNAL CONTROL MODULE KEEP ALIVE MEMORY (KAM) ERROR Internal Control Module Keep Alive Memory (KAM) Error
  • The TCM will record operating conditions at he time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control. Possible P, R and N also possible.
  • Power supply cut off to the EDS valve.
DTC P0604: INTERNAL CONTROL MODULE RANDOM ACCESS MEMORY (RAM) ERROR Internal Control Module Random Access Memory (RAM) Error
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control. Possible P, R and N also possible.
  • Power supply cut off to the EDS valve.
DTC P0606: TRANSAXLE CONTROL MODULE PROCESSOR FAULT Transaxle Control Module Processor Fault
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control. Possible P, R and N also possible.
  • Power supply cut off to the EDS valve.
DTC P0703: BRAKE SWITCH CIRCUIT MALFUNCTION Brake Switch Circuit Malfunction
  • TCM assume that the brake light always active.
  • Open lock-up clutch.
DTC P0705: TRANSAXLE RANGE SENSOR CIRCUIT MALFUNCTION (PRNDL INPUT) transaxle Range Sensor Circuit Malfunction (PRNDL Input)
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control, position P, R and N also possible.
DTC P0710: TRANSAXLE FLUID TEMPERATURE OUT OF RANGE transaxle Fluid Temperature Out of Range
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• TCM assume the transaxle fluid temperature is 60 °C (140 °F).
  • No influence at vehicle running.
DTC P0711: TRANSAXLE FLUID TEMPERATURE SENSOR CIRCUIT RANGE / PERFORMANCE transaxle Fluid Temperature Sensor Circuit Range/Performance
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• TCM assume the transaxle fluid temperature is 60 °C (140 °F).
  • No influence at vehicle running.
DTC P0712: TRANSAXLE FLUID TEMPERATURE SENSOR CIRCUIT SHORTED TO GROUND transaxle Fluid Temperature Sensor Circuit Shorted to Ground
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• TCM assume the transaxle fluid temperature is 60 °C (140 °F).
  • No influence on driveability.
DTC P0713: TRANSAXLE FLUID TEMPERATURE SENSOR CIRCUIT SHORTED TO POWER AND OPEN Transaxle Fluid Temperature Sensor Circuit Shorted to Power and open
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• TCM assume the transaxle fluid temperature is 60 °C (140 °F).
  • No influence on driveability.
DTC P0715: INPUT SPEED SENSOR (ISS) CIRCUIT MALFUNCTION Input Speed Sensor Circuit Malfunction
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control, position P, R and N also possible.
  • Open lock-up clutch.
DTC P0716: INPUT SPEED SENSOR (ISS) CIRCUIT RANGE / PERFORMANCE Input Speed Sensor Circuit Range/Performance
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control, position P, R and N also possible.
  • Open lock-up clutch.
DTC P0717: INPUT SPEED SENSOR (ISS) CIRCUIT NO SIGNAL Input Speed Sensor Circuit No Signal
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control, position P, R and N also possible.
  • Open lock-up clutch.
DTC P0720: OUTPUT SPEED SENSOR (OSS) CIRCUIT MALFUNCTION Output Speed Sensor Circuit Malfunction
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ear.
  • Open lock-up clutch.
DTC P0721: OUTPUT SPEED SENSOR (OSS) CIRCUIT RANGE / PERFORMANCE Output Speed Sensor Circuit Range/Performance
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ear.
  • Open lock-up clutch.
DTC P0722: OUTPUT SPEED SENSOR (OSS) CIRCUIT NO SIGNAL Output Speed Sensor Circuit No Signal
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Vehicle running remains actual gear.
  • Open lock-up clutch.
DTC P0725: ENGINE SPEED INPUT CIRCUIT MALFUNCTION Engine Speed Input Circuit Malfunction
  • Adopt Emergency/Substitute mode and constant 4th gear.
  • Open lock-up clutch.
DTC P0726: ENGINE SPEED INPUT CIRCUIT RANGE / PERFORMANCE Engine Speed Input Circuit Range/Performance
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ear.
  • Open lock-up clutch.
DTC P0727: ENGINE SPEED INPUT CIRCUIT NO SIGNAL Engine Speed Input Circuit No Signal
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ear.
  • Open lock-up clutch.
DTC P0731: GEAR 1 INCORRECT RATIO Gear 1 Incorrect Ratio
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ear.
  • High line pressure.
DTC P0732: GEAR 2 INCORRECT RATIO Gear 2 Incorrect Ratio
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 3rd gear.
  • High line pressure.
DTC P0733: GEAR 3 INCORRECT RATIO Gear 3 Incorrect Ratio
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ear.
  • High line pressure.
DTC P0734: GEAR 4 INCORRECT RATIO Gear 4 Incorrect Ratio
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control. Possible P, R and N also possible.
  • High line pressure.
DTC P0741: TCC (TORQUE CONVERTER CLUTCH) CIRCUIT STUCK OFF TCC (Torque Converter Clutch) Circuit Stuck OFF
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Open lock-up clutch.
DTC P0742: TCC (TORQUE CONVERTER CLUTCH) CIRCUIT STUCK ON TCC (Torque Converter Clutch) Circuit Stuck ON
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Open lock-up clutch.
DTC P0781: 1 - 2 SHIFT MALFUNCTION 1 - 2 Shift Malfunction
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 1st gear.
  • Open lock-up clutch.
DTC P0782: 2 - 3 SHIFT MALFUNCTION 2 - 3 Shift Malfunction
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 2nd gear.
  • Open lock-up clutch.
DTC P0783: 3 - 4 SHIFT MALFUNCTION 3 - 4 Shift Malfunction
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 3rd gear.
  • Open lock-up clutch.
DTC P1604: DATA CHECK OF INTERNAL & EXTENDED RAM FAILED Data Check of Internal & Extended Ram Failed
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control. Possible P, R and N also possible.
  • Power supply cut off to the EDS valve.
DTC P1606: FAILURE OF EXTERNAL WATCHDOG Failure of External Watchdog
  • The TCM will record operating conditions at the time the diagnostic fails. This information will be stored in the Failure Records buffer.
  • Adopt Emergency/Substitute mode and constant 4th gear by hydraulic control.
  • After ignition OFF/ON: 3rd gear by hydraulic control. Possible P, R and N also possible.
  • Power supply cut OFF to the EDS valve.
DTC P1779: ENGINE TORQUE INPUT SIGNAL MALFUNCTION Engine Torque Input Signal (CAN) Malfunction
  • Adjustable value, calculated over the substitute map throttle position. (engine speed, engine torque)
DTC P1791: THROTTLE POSITION INPUT SIGNAL CIRCUIT MALFUNCTION Throttle Position Input Signal (CAN) Malfunction
  • Adjustable value, calculated over the substitute map throttle position. (engine speed, engine torque)
